Given numbers are 7946/138,1233/837
Formula to find LCM of Fractions is
LCM = LCM of Numerators/GCF of Denominators
As per the formula LCM of Fractions let’s split into two parts and find the LCM of Numerators and GCF of Denominators
In the given fractions LCM of Numerators means LCM of 7946,1233
Least Common Multiple of Numerators i.e. LCM of 7946,1233 is 71514.
GCF of Denominators means GCF of 138,837 as per the given fractions.
GCF of 138,837 is 3 as it is the largest common factor for these numbers.
Lets's calculate LCM of 7946,1233
137 | 7946, 1233 |
58, 9 |
∴ So the LCM of the given numbers is 137 x 58 x 9 = 71514
The formula of LCM is LCM(a1,a2,a3....,an) = ( a1 × a2 × a3 × .... × an) / GCF(a1,a2,a3....,an) x common factors(if more than 2 numbers have common factors).
We need to calculate greatest common factor of 7946,1233 and common factors if more than two numbers have common factor, than apply into the LCM equation.
GCF(7946,1233) = 137
common factors(in case of two or more numbers have common factors) = 1
GCF(7946,1233) x common factors =137 x 1 = 137
LCM(7946,1233) = ( 7946 × 1233 ) / 137
LCM(7946,1233) = 9797418 / 137
LCM(7946,1233) = 71514
Lets's calculate GCF of 138,837
3 | 138, 837 |
46, 279 |
∴ So the GCF of the given numbers is 3 = 3
Thus LCM of Fractions = LCM of Numerators/GCF of Denominators = 71514/3
Therefore the LCM of Fractions 7946/138,1233/837 is 23838
